The best research conferences create a rare kind of intellectual density. For a few days, you are surrounded by people working on the same difficult questions, people who immediately understand why those questions matter.
Then everyone goes home, and the conversation fragments across labs, companies, cities, and time zones.
Voice Research Club was created to keep that conversation going.
Voice Research Club is a Voice Arena initiative launching in collaboration with the Bay Area Frontier Research Club. Designed with researchers, for researchers, VRC will convene the voice and speech community for recurring, paper-driven technical sessions centered on current work, open problems, and rigorous discussion.
VRC is research-first and discussion-led. It is not a demo day, vendor showcase, or pitch event. Researchers from companies, universities, and independent labs are welcome; sales presentations are not.
Future sessions will be shaped by community paper submissions and recommendations, with final selections curated for technical rigor and discussion value. The ambition is to establish monthly VRC sessions across six global research hubs, beginning here in San Francisco on September 3.
The evening will feature two concise technical presentations followed by an extended research discussion. The talks provide the substrate; the Q&A is the main event.

Talk 1, Voice and Role Control for Full-Duplex Speech
Rajarshi Roy · Researcher, NVIDIA
Full-duplex speech models can listen and speak simultaneously, enabling turn-taking, interruptions, and backchannels, but existing systems have largely been limited to a single role and fixed voice.
PersonaPlex introduces both role and voice control through a single system prompt: role conditioning through text and voice conditioning through speech samples. The model is trained using a large synthetic corpus of prompt-and-conversation pairs generated with open-source language and text-to-speech models.
Rajarshi will discuss how this hybrid conditioning works, what synthetic conversational data can and cannot teach a duplex model, and how PersonaPlex performs across role adherence, speaker similarity, latency, and naturalness.
The larger question under examination: How should we evaluate full-duplex behavior, and what do today’s benchmarks still miss?

Talk 2, What It Takes to Scale Real-Time Voice Models
Akshat Mandloi · Co-Founder & CTO, Smallest.ai
Voice AI is earlier than it looks. Making systems that genuinely listen, reason, remember, and respond in real time raises problems that parameter count alone doesn't solve: latency, interruptions and turn-taking, speech understanding, emotional nuance, reliability, cost, and how to evaluate any of it honestly. Drawing on Smallest.ai's work across text-to-speech, speech recognition, conversational language models, and native speech-to-speech systems, Akshat will map where voice AI actually stands today, why the hard problems are still open, and what it takes to make voice models substantially more capable while staying fast and efficient enough for live conversation. The question under examination: where exactly are we on the path to natural real-time voice intelligence, and what moves the boundary?
